Gavião Belo Natural Gas Production Station has the potential to be the second largest in the Parnaíba Basin and will have connections with Eneva's Gas Treatment Unit (UTG)
Eneva hired Radix to develop the project – Gavião Belo Natural Gas Production Station, in the Parnaíba Basin (MA). At the moment, several studies and simulation of the process and sizing of the main equipment are being carried out. The company, specialized in technology and engineering, has been a partner of Eneva for about six years and has been participating in several projects to serve the Complexo do Parnaíba in Maranhão and Campo de Azulão, in Silves – Amazonas.

The Gavião Belo field has the potential to be the second largest field in the Parnaíba Basin
To provide the necessary infrastructure for the project and dimension the interconnection pipelines of the units clusters with the Gavião Belo Natural Gas Production Station, Radix is carrying out a series of process simulation studies and sizing of the main equipment. The Gavião Belo field has the potential to be the second largest field in the Parnaíba Basin, with an estimated Pmean volume of 6,78 billion cubic meters of natural gas.
“At the moment we are in a conceptual phase of the project, in which the objective is to provide the inputs necessary for the development of the field. We are carrying out process studies to dimension the main equipment and pipelines, and consequently defining the layout of the new plant to confirm the physical space needed to implement this unit, which includes separation systems, condensate stabilization, condensate storage, measurement systems, loading islands, water collection, effluent treatment unit, in addition to electrical systems and control”, explains Augusto Castro, manager of capital projects at Radix's oil and gas unit.
Gavião Belo will have connections with Eneva's Gas Treatment Unit (UTG)
Gavião Belo will have connections with Eneva's Gas Treatment Unit (UTG), located in Santo Antônio dos Lopes-MA, to which all gas produced from Parque dos Gaviões is directed. In addition, backup connections are already planned for other wells or fields. On the edge of the MA-362 highway, the plant for the new field is the most isolated from the UTG, around 120km away, which creates an additional logistical challenge.
“The entire control system of the new unit will be integrated with the Gas Treatment Unit located in Santo Antonio dos Lopes-MA, allowing remote monitoring of Gavião Belo. Radix, with its vast experience in developing projects for Eneva, will maintain the current operating philosophy of the other units, observing this new logistical factor in relation to the distance of this new unit from UTG. This unit will be located in an optimized space and will have differentials in infrastructure, also allowing autonomy for the operational teams that will work there,” says Augusto.
Parnaíba Complex is one of the largest natural gas thermal power generation parks in Brazil
The Parnaíba Complex is one of the largest natural gas thermal power generation parks in Brazil and the pioneering undertaking of the Reservoir-to-Wire (R2W) model in the country. Power generation by thermoelectric plants is supplied directly from natural gas fields developed and operated by Eneva, located near the park
The Parnaíba Complex comprises the Parnaíba I, Parnaíba II, Parnaíba III and Parnaíba IV plants, with two projects under development: Parnaíba V – in the final construction phase – and Parnaíba VI. All energy generated is sent to the National Interconnected System (without). With this, Eneva plays an important role in the transition of the Brazilian energy matrix, offering energy from a flexible, economical and efficient fuel. In addition to the Parnaíba Basin, where Radix developed several projects for Eneva, Radix also worked on the engineering project for the Azulão field, in the Amazonas Basin.
